Comprehending Connected Solar Array Technology
On-grid photovoltaic system technology utilizes a process of producing electricity directly for your residence and feeding any remaining power return the electric network. Compared to off-grid systems, these panels don't store energy in accumulators; instead, they copyright on the grid for emergency power when the get more info sun can't shining and to manage any periods of high energy need. Consider a brief examination at the vital features:
- Attachment to the power system: The enables remaining power to be sent returned the system, typically leading in benefits on your power bill.
- Converter Purpose: Photovoltaic systems create low-voltage current, which an device transforms into usable alternating current (AC) for your property and the grid.
- Protection Elements: On-grid panels feature automatic safety precautions to ensure secure operation and to separate from the grid during electric interruptions.
Such solution supplies a consistent and eco- friendly way to energize your home while possibly reducing your energy expenses.

Solar Panels & the Grid: How It All Works Together
When individuals generate power with PV arrays, it doesn't always connect directly to your dwelling's appliances. Most systems are linked with the community power grid. If a array output more electricity than the homeowner use at a particular time, the additional electricity is supplied back to the network. This process, often called reverse power flow, enables individuals to earn a reduction on your utility bill. Conversely, when your solar system isn't producing enough electricity – like at night or on a overcast day – you draw electricity from the grid, effectively equalizing the delivery of energy.
